Atmospheric Strategy and Environmental PuzzlesOne of the best genres for a quiet night is the environmental puzzle or low-stress strategy game, which challenges the mind without inducing anxiety. Games like Monument Valley or its successor, Monument Valley 2, are prime examples. They offer surrealist, isometric puzzles set within architectural marvels. The focus is on exploration, perspective, and appreciating the delicate, art-focused design rather than fast-paced action. The auditory landscape is equally calming, designed to create a meditative state.
Alternatively, the strategic space is filled with titles like Bad North. This game combines minimalist, charming aesthetics with intense real-time strategy. Players defend small island kingdoms from Viking invaders. The pacing is controlled, allowing for deep thought, making it ideal for relaxing on the couch. Other options, such as Mini Metro or Mini Motorways, offer a minimalist, zen-like experience of creating complex, efficient systems, turning logistics into a form of functional art.
Deep Narrative and Interactive FictionSometimes the best way to spend an evening is to get lost in a story, and mobile devices have become excellent platforms for interactive fiction and narrative-driven games. Florence, for example, is a short, deeply emotional, and artistically sophisticated interactive story that explores the highs and lows of a young woman’s life. Its mechanics are simple—drawing, assembling, organizing—yet they perfectly align with the emotional tone of the story.
For something longer, The Room series provides an intricate escape-room experience. It focuses on tactile, tactile, puzzle-solving mechanics, where the user interacts with, manipulates, and unlocks complex mechanical boxes in a beautifully rendered, mysterious environment. The atmosphere is quiet, tense, and deeply engaging, demanding focus rather than speed. These games, with their dark, polished aesthetic, are perfectly suited to the privacy of a quiet evening.
Immersive RPGs and Strategic RoleplayFor those who prefer a more traditional, yet still refined, experience, advanced RPGs have found a comfortable home on mobile. Stardew Valley offers an unparalleled, slow-paced escape into a life of farming and community building, where the tempo is entirely set by the player. It is the epitome of a cozy, engrossing game that can consume hours while feeling entirely tranquil.
For a different flavor, Slay the Spire brings masterful roguelike deck-building to mobile. While it requires strategic planning, it is turn-based and allows for intense, calculated decision-making without the stress of real-time mechanics. It is complex enough to merit serious contemplation but simple enough to play in bed. Similarly, Star Wars: Knights of the Old Republic brings a full, complex console RPG experience to the palm of your hand, offering hours of exploration, narrative choices, and strategic combat.
Crafting a Dedicated Mobile Gaming ExperienceTo truly get the most out of these advanced games, it helps to treat the experience with the same seriousness as a movie night. Investing in a decent pair of headphones allows the detailed, atmospheric soundtracks to fully immerse you. Making sure the screen brightness is adjusted for comfort and enabling “Do Not Disturb” mode can eliminate the distractions that usually come with a phone, transforming a simple tool into a dedicated gaming device.
